How to Change a Director's Name for a Hong Kong Registered Company

When a director decides to change their name, whether due to marriage, personal preference, or any other reason, it is crucial that the company updates its records to reflect this change. The Companies Registry of Hong Kong mandates that all companies keep their information current, including the names of their directors. Failure to do so can result in penalties or legal complications. Therefore, it is essential for companies to follow the prescribed procedure diligently.

The first step in this process is obtaining a certified copy of the new name from the relevant authorities. In many cases, this will involve acquiring a marriage certificate, deed poll, or court order if the name change is legally binding. These documents serve as official proof of the name alteration and must be presented during subsequent stages. It is important to ensure that these documents are up-to-date and valid, as outdated or incorrect information could delay the process.

Once the necessary documentation is secured, the next step is to notify the Companies Registry of the name change. This notification should be submitted using Form NNC1, which is specifically designed for updating director details. The form requires the company's registration number, the old and new names of the director, and the signature of an authorized person, typically another director or secretary of the company. Alongside the form, copies of the supporting documents mentioned earlier must also be provided.

After submitting the form, the Companies Registry will review the application. If the documentation is complete and accurate, the registry will approve the name change and issue a confirmation notice. This notice signifies that the director's name has been officially updated in the company's records. It is advisable for companies to retain a copy of this confirmation for future reference, as it may be required for audits or other official purposes.

In addition to notifying the Companies Registry, companies should also update internal records and communicate the change to relevant parties. This includes amending the company's articles of association, shareholder records, and any agreements or contracts where the director's name appears.
